Handover for the weekly sync: I spent most of the shift on the Quartermill public REST API pagination bug. Cursor tokens were expiring mid-traversal because the TTL was set below typical client iteration time; I bumped it to four hours and added a test covering backward paging. One client still reports skipped records on page boundaries — repro steps are in the runbook. Questions before the sync can go to the rotation inbox below.

billing contact of fajog-fafop = fraox.istdor@nelvrosys.corp

## Deployment

Brindlecast fan-out applies backpressure when downstream notification sinks lag. Deploys must roll region by region; a global deploy resets the lag counters and can mask a saturated sink. After each region, watch the queue-depth dashboard for ten minutes before proceeding. Rollback is safe at any point — state is external. If depth stays above the high-water mark, halt and page messaging on-call. Production ships with the following backpressure values.

config for fafog-bahof:
ULAWYN_HOST=ulawyn.tolvaqsys.internal
ULAWYN_PORT=5000

Ticket #2907 — Signature check fails on report builder export

Support: customers exporting from the Tallyvane report builder see a signature verification error after the sorting-stability patch. The patch changed row ordering in grouped exports, which altered the serialized payload, so exports signed before the patch now fail verification against cached manifests. Advise customers to regenerate reports; old exports cannot be re-verified. Fresh exports are signed with the key below.

signing key of fadug-haweg = bky19_x2JJNa4RuE34mQa9TgK